To file a complaint of fraud, identity theft, pyramid schemes, or other scams, head to the U.S. Federal Trade Commission (FTC) website. At the top right, under the search bar, find the tab “I Would Like To.” Hover over it and choose “Submit a Consumer Complaint to the FTC” ...

The FTC received more than 650,000 complaints of identity theft in 2019, with credit card fraud being the most frequently reported type of identity theft. Reports of credit card fraud increased by 88% from 2018.If you want to save yourself the stress and hassle of having someone else get ...
